SUMMARY Assists in the daily operational activities of administrative support services and provides professional support to the CEO/COO/Clinical Director/Administrative Coordinator and management level staff by performing the following duties directly or through administrative assistant staff. Ensures operational challenges are met and systems are in place that support and promote agency mission. 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following. Other duties may be assigned. Consults with management to determine information and performance requirements of management and programs to work directly with priorities of new projects and to discuss system capacity and equipment acquisitions. Works independently with minimal supervision. Maintains confidentiality and discretion in all job functions. Maintains reports through Microsoft excel program. maintain confidentiality and discretionmaintain confidentiality and discretion Provides high-level administrative support to the executive team and leadership, coordinating schedules, preparing materials, and assisting with daily operational needs. Attends board, management, and leadership team meetings taking detailed notes and transcribing them into clear, accurate documents for dissemination, including agendas, minutes, and reminders. Works directly with finance office to review reports of computer and peripheral equipment production, malfunction, and maintenance to ascertain agency needs and operational changes. Responsible for agency policies and procedures, CARF and DMHSAS standards and criteria, federal and state confidentiality rules and regulations, and any special funding source requirements. Responsible to ensure that DMHSAS contract renewals are done annually. Responsible to maintain an updated organizational chart. Maintains report files, memorandum of understandings, and contracts. Responsible to ensure that waiting areas and break rooms are equipped with all posters, signs that meet state, federal, and funding requirements. Ensures the provision of effective and efficient support services. May be required to assist reception area during times of staffing shortages. Ensures all new staff receive office assignment, equipment, keys, and office tools to assist them in performing their jobs. Maintains professional standards are met through our voice mail systems, email systems, break room supplies and cleanliness of all buildings. Helps to create systems for organization of processes. Assists in ensuring clinical staff are placed on OKC Public Schools Grant information that allows HOPE access into our school systems. Supports and promotes a service environment for individuals in need of behavioral health and/or co-occurring services that is recovery focused, welcoming, gender sensitive, and attentive to the needs of individuals who may have experienced trauma in their lives. Attends annual core competencies training in relationship to individuals with co-occurring disorders or who have experienced trauma in their lives. S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ES Agency liaison with Board of Directors. Coordinates and organizes agenda, packets and notification of Board Meetings. Prepares minutes of the meeting for approval and signature. Maintains board minutes. Participates in the planning of special events (i.e. annual meeting, all staff in service, meetings etc) enlisting the help of other staff as needed, including the scheduling, location, date, set up/decorating, arranging for food, develop and distribute invitations to individuals on the approved mailing list. Proofreads documents prior to their distribution (includes but not limited to board minutes, grant applications, newsletters, correspondence, policies, etc) as required. Assists in the coordination for the development and publication of the agencys annual report to ensure it is completed in draft form for board review prior to the annual meeting of the board of directors. Ensure copies are available for distribution at the annual meeting program following approval of the board during the annual business meeting. Assists in updating corporate by-laws and articles of incorporation and maintaining files of original documents in a secure location. Submit draft to agency attorney for review upon request. Assists with grant and contract preparation. Participates in the development and revision of agency policies and procedures. Assists in the processes to review, approve, distribute and present for board review in a timely manner. Ensures new and updated policies are made available to staff as found in the onlineSharePointFolder in a timely basis. Provides administrative support services to the Executive Staff of the agency, as needed. Performs other related duties as assigned. EDUCATION and/or EXPERIENCE Bachelors Degree or higher in related field or university program certificate; or Three (3) years related experience and/or training, or equivalent combination of education and experience. At least one (1) year of experience providing administrative support to an executive-level team strongly preferred. Experience supporting C-level management. Efficient in Microsoft Word and Excel. Efficient in graphic arts programs for newsletters or annual reports. CERTIFICATES, L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S May be required to obtain First Aid and CPR certifications. LANGUAGE SKILLS Ability to read, analyze, and interpret common technical journals, financial reports, and legal documents. Ability to respond to common inquiries or complaints from customers, regulatory agencies, or members of the business community. Ability to write correspondence and reports for distribution to staff, board of directors or outside agencies. Ability to effectively present information to top management, public groups, and/or board of directors. MATHEMATICAL SKILLS Ability to calculate figures and amounts such as discounts, interest, commissions, proportions, percentages, area, circumference and volume. Ability to apply concepts of basic algebra, geometry and basic accounting. REASONING ABILITY Ability to define problems, collect data, establish facts, and draw valid conclusions. Ability to interpret an extensive variety of technical instructions and deal with several abstract and concrete variables.
